Introduction: Most food is composed of three types of molecules: carbohydrates, proteins,
and lipids.
Carbohydrates such as starches and sugars are major source of energy. Simple sugars
are found in sweets and fruits. Starches are found in potatoes, cereal, pasta, flour, and
other plant products.
Proteins are used in body structures such as muscles, skin, and hair. Rich sources of
proteins include meats, dairy products, and beans.
Lipids (fats and oils) are used for energy, insulation, and as an essential building block of
cells. Meats, dairy products, and oily plants such as olives are rich in lipids.

2. Test: The Lugol test uses iodine to test for starch, a polysaccharide (complex sugar). Iodine
turns dark purple in the presence of starch.

3. Test: The Biuret test uses a solution of potassium hydroxide (KOH) and copper sulfate
(CuSO4) to test for protein. The Biuret solution turns purple when proteins are present.

4. Test: The Sudan Red test uses a fat-soluble dye, Sudan Red, to indicate the presence of
lipids. When lipids are present, the dye will be absorbed into the lipids, and will appear as
concentrated spots of color in the test tube. (No spots indicates that lipids are not present.)
